      Seems like a feature gap, and one that wouldn't be too difficult to fill. I'm trying to tune my cooling and the SG-3100 is a device that I'd like to make sure I'm keeping very happy. Point-in-time data is only so useful toward that end.

      Is there an active feature request (or current solutions) for integrating sensor / temperature data into the RRD graphs? How about in SNMP output? Temperature data is not available in either that I can see.
